Output 8511f1b8905c8e240383d4e9b998ec04c8a702fb898f6b676c2fb74fa517285e:1

value
9050000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d3f149c94f2aa5a147277ce81c44777b3c8bb86 OP_EQUAL
address
3MrrprD7PJHwEEUKCs8VkY3MugZUqV4UHU
transaction
8511f1b8905c8e240383d4e9b998ec04c8a702fb898f6b676c2fb74fa517285e
spent
true